Barlow Lake
Barlow Lake is a small lake located 24km N of Hafford and 63km ENE of North Battleford. The lake has a surface area of 175 acres and is located at: 52.94042332103061,-107.38300957241239.
The lake is in the southern fishing zone. We don't know of any fish species that can be found in Barlow Lake.
There are no parks or communities on the lake. Barlow Lake is within Meeting Lake No. 466 (Rural Municipality).
Prairie National Wildlife Area is 160km N of Barlow Lake.
